Description

1H-Indole-3-Carboxylic Acid, 5-Bromo-2-Chloro- is a halogenated indole derivative that serves as a critical building block in advanced organic synthesis. This compound is valued for its unique molecular scaffold, which enables the development of novel compounds with targeted biological activity. It is primarily sought after by research chemists and process development scientists in the pharmaceutical and agrochemical industries for the synthesis of active pharmaceutical ingredients (APIs) and specialty fine chemicals.

Basic Information

Product Name 1H-Indole-3-Carboxylic Acid, 5-Bromo-2-Chloro-
CAS No. 933740-77-3
Molecular Formula C9H5BrClNO2
Molecular Weight 274.50 g/mol
Synonyms 5-Bromo-2-chloro-1H-indole-3-carboxylic acid; 2-Chloro-5-bromoindole-3-carboxylic acid; 5-Bromo-2-chloroindole-3-carboxylic acid; 1H-Indole-3-carboxylic acid, 5-bromo-2-chloro-; 933740-77-3; 5-Br-2-Cl-indole-3-COOH

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after opening to prevent degradation from atmospheric moisture.
